The Growing Popularity of Turbochargers

Turbochargers have become increasingly prevalent in modern vehicles. According to a report by Grand View Research, the global turbocharger market was valued at approximately $13.5 billion in 2021 and is expected to grow at a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 8.6% from 2022 to 2030. This surge reflects the automotive industry's shift towards higher efficiency and lower emissions.

Vehicle Adoption Rates

Statistics reveal that turbocharged engines are becoming a standard choice for many new car models. For instance, as of 2022, around 60% of new vehicles sold in the U.S. were equipped with turbocharged engines. This figure represents a significant increase from just 20% in 2010, showcasing a clear consumer preference for enhanced performance without compromising fuel efficiency.

Impact on Engine Performance and Emissions

The integration of turbochargers has demonstrated remarkable benefits in terms of engine performance and emissions reduction. A study by the Society of Automotive Engineers (SAE) highlights that turbocharged engines can achieve a 10% to 20% increase in power output compared to naturally aspirated engines of the same size. Additionally, using turbochargers can contribute to reducing carbon dioxide emissions by up to 25%, aligning with global sustainability goals.

Turbo Manufacturers and Their Market Share

The turbocharger market is dominated by several key manufacturers. According to a report by Statista, industry giants such as BorgWarner, Garrett Motion Inc., and Honeywell accounted for a combined market share of over 60% in 2021. These turbo manufacturers are investing heavily in research and development to enhance the efficiency and performance of their products, keeping pace with technological advancements in the industry.

Future Trends in Turbo Technology

Looking ahead, the future of turbo technology appears promising, particularly with the rising trend of electric vehicles (EVs). Many manufacturers are exploring hybrid solutions where turbochargers complement electric powertrains. For example, a recent analysis by McKinsey & Company suggested that market penetration of turbocharged engines in hybrids and EVs could reach up to 30% by 2030, emphasizing the technology's adaptability in the evolving automotive landscape.

Market Expansion in Emerging Economies

Emerging markets are also a focal point for turbocharger growth. A report from ResearchAndMarkets projected that regions such as Asia-Pacific would experience substantial increases in turbocharger adoption, primarily driven by rising disposable incomes and growing automotive industries in countries like China and India. By 2030, it is expected that turbochargers will be integrated into nearly 50% of new vehicle sales in these regions.
